Output 89dba6f77e4ba7837ddcda307cd247c22e69ee1cf88d3b2a59bb1b6a04b92600:0

value
7800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56821356e51846f243521f4a96ea1bb2be411da6 OP_EQUAL
address
39aRrrATfxWkxeXzXZaQGUqa3odYMnYFnF
transaction
89dba6f77e4ba7837ddcda307cd247c22e69ee1cf88d3b2a59bb1b6a04b92600
confirmations
377981
spent
true